What is PCOS?

PCOS is a hormonal imbalance that affects how the ovaries work. Women with PCOS often have:

  • Irregular menstrual cycles
  • Insulin resistance
  • Weight gain (especially around the belly)
  • Excess hair growth
  • Acne and oily skin
  • Difficulty in conceiving

One of the main causes of PCOS symptoms is insulin resistance, which increases blood sugar levels and leads to weight gain.

That is why a balanced diet is very important.

Best PCOS Diet Plan in Bangladesh

Below is a simple and practical meal plan using common Bangladeshi foods.


Morning (After Waking Up)

  • Warm water with lemon
  • OR soaked chia seeds (1 tablespoon)
  • OR soaked fenugreek seeds (methi)

This helps improve digestion and blood sugar control.


Breakfast Options

Choose one:

  1. 2 boiled eggs + 1 slice whole wheat bread + vegetables
  2. Oats with nuts and seeds (no sugar)
  3. Vegetable omelet + salad
  4. Brown rice porridge (small portion)
  5. Ruti (whole wheat) + dal + vegetables

Avoid:

  • White bread
  • Sugary cereals
  • Paratha with excess oil
  • Sweet tea

Mid-Morning Snack

  • One fruit (apple, guava, orange, papaya)
  • Handful of almonds or walnuts
  • Coconut water (without sugar)

Avoid fruit juices with added sugar.


Lunch

A balanced plate should include:

  • 1 cup brown rice OR 2 whole wheat ruti
  • Fish (preferably grilled or cooked with less oil)
  • Lentils (dal)
  • Plenty of vegetables (spinach, bottle gourd, cabbage, beans, etc.)
  • Salad (cucumber, carrot, tomato)

Best protein options:

  • Rui, Katla, Hilsa (moderate portion)
  • Chicken (grilled or boiled)
  • Eggs
  • Lentils
  • Chickpeas

Avoid:

  • Deep fried foods
  • Excess white rice
  • Fast food
  • Soft drinks

Afternoon Snack

  • Green tea (without sugar)
  • Roasted chana
  • Boiled corn (small portion)
  • Yogurt (unsweetened)

Dinner

Keep dinner light and early (before 8 PM if possible).

Options:

  • Vegetable soup + grilled chicken
  • 1–2 ruti + vegetables + protein
  • Khichuri (small portion, less oil)
  • Salad with boiled eggs

Avoid heavy rice at night.


Before Bed (Optional)

  • Warm turmeric milk (low fat, no sugar)
  • Or plain warm water

Lifestyle Tips for PCOS in Bangladesh

Diet alone is not enough. Follow these habits:

1. Regular Exercise

  • Walking 30–45 minutes daily
  • Strength training 3–4 times per week
  • Yoga for hormone balance

2. Proper Sleep

  • Sleep at least 7–8 hours
  • Avoid late-night screen time

3. Stress Management

  • Meditation
  • Deep breathing
  • Relaxation activities

Stress increases hormone imbalance.

Weight Management in PCOS

Many women struggle with weight loss due to insulin resistance. To lose weight:

  • Reduce sugar completely
  • Control portion size
  • Increase protein intake
  • Eat more fiber
  • Avoid late-night eating
  • Stay physically active

Consistency is the key.


PCOS Diet for Fertility Improvement

If you are planning pregnancy, focus on:

  • High protein foods
  • Omega-3 rich fish
  • Green vegetables
  • Whole grains
  • Healthy fats
  • Maintaining healthy body weight

Proper nutrition improves ovulation and reproductive health.
